Originally Posted by 05PSD
(Post 10996986)
Because it was stated that it was made to run the 550 can Viper motors. Where does the Tekin RS or RS pro say that? Tekin expressly states the RS and RS Pro are NOT MADE to run 550 can motors. Viper encourages it. That is why I tried it.
Reading comprehension plus having understanding of said equipment and how they are marketed are fundamental to successfully keep yourself from looking like an ass. From the tekin site http://www.teamtekin.com/Pro4.html: "Designed to be paired with the RX8 Electronic Speed Control" |
Guys, if you have questions or comments about another mfg products please use their thread or contact their service.
Viper has only and will only recommend that the VTX10R run on 540 and 550 2-pole motors. We have a 4 pole unsensored system - Copperhead as an alternative if others like. |
